Shoulder Dislocations
Exercise Overview
The shoulder dislocations exercise is a shoulder mobility warm up that can be completed before any upper body workouts or athletic activities. Start by holding a broomstick or dowel wider than shoulder distance apart with an overhand grip. Raise it up and over your head and down behind your back. Slowly reverse and repeat. You can shorten the distance between your hands to increase difficulty.
